Bremen experts urge self‑compassion to curb perfectionism
Psychotherapist Nathalie Claus of the Institute for Psychology at the University of Bremen warns that relentless self‑optimisation can lead to physical and mental exhaustion. She recommends developing self‑compassion – treating oneself like a good friend, acknowledging that perfection is unattainable, and learning to say no when demands become overwhelming.
Sociologist Sarah Pritz adds that perfectionist habits often generate chronic stress, fatigue, and can contribute to depression or sleep problems. Both experts advise avoiding unrealistic goals, reducing self‑criticism, and, if needed, deleting tracking apps to focus on bodily cues rather than constant metrics. The guidance aims to help individuals step back from obsessive performance tracking and adopt healthier, more balanced habits.
